Field Notes: Explorer
Field Notes: Explorer is the flagship Odyssey Discovery classroom experience. It connects students with working scientists and real discoveries through live scientist experiences, stories from the field, and classroom investigations.
What's inside
Explorer is an ongoing partnership, not a one-time classroom visit. Students build a relationship with working researchers across a full year of science discovery experiences.
Scientist conversations
Live experiences with researchers actively doing the work — polar science, marine biology, wildlife, climate, conservation.
Real research stories
The people, the places, the discoveries — brought into the classroom in the researchers' own voices.
Classroom investigations
Hands-on activities that echo the scientists' methods, tuned for the topics your students are already studying.
Student questions & engagement
Every session centers what students want to know. The scientist answers them directly.
Educator resources
Prep materials, discussion guides, and follow-up activities so teachers can build on every experience.
In practice

JGEMS is a conservation-focused middle school whose entire curriculum is built around environmental science. Over a semester, their students met working field scientists whose research matched exactly what they were learning in class — polar bears, tigers, wetlands restoration.
"Every teacher in the program asked us how to keep it going next year. That's the metric that matters."
— Curriculum Lead, Jane Goodall Environmental Middle School
